/*
Here's the basic flow of events. LibEIO is used to ensure that
the LDAP calls occur on a background thread and do not block
the main Node event loop.
+----------------------+ +------------------------+
| Main Node Event Loop | | Background Thread Pool |
+----------------------+ +------------------------+
User application
|
V
JavaScript: authenticate()
|
V
ldapauth.cc: Authenticate()
|
+-------------------------> libauth.cc: EIO_Authenticate()
| |
V V
(user application carries ldap_simple_bind()
on doing its stuff) |
| (wait for response
(no blocking) from server)
| |
(sometime later) (got response)
| |
ldapauth.cc: EIO_AfterAuthenticate() <----------+
|
V
Invoke user supplied JS callback
*/
